Output e95fc79fd55e028f846c99adc8098f8a92ddda24ce7213f4cd262bc7bf3ddfc8:1

value
74431577290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7016d1fb31dd8dd11958124daaad2b0b165ff63d OP_EQUALVERIFY OP_CHECKSIG
address
DFMmZKbegNtEUwsXnRqvDY34pH29Rq3njN
transaction
e95fc79fd55e028f846c99adc8098f8a92ddda24ce7213f4cd262bc7bf3ddfc8